Corrective Action
1. Remove priming plug, completely fill pump with water,
replace priming plug
2. Place pump closer to water source
Pump should be no more than 20 feet above the water level
3. Suction connections must be airtight
Seal all connections with Teflon tape or paste
4. Clean suction strainer, place strainer where it won't become
clogged with debris or small stones
5. Place strainer in deep enough water to prevent air from
being pulled into suction
6. Use reinforced hose or rigid pipe for the suction line
Avoid kinks and sharp bends
Reduce the suction lift height
7. Remove the suction hose/pipe and verify it is not clogged
Use a strainer at the end of the inlet to prevent large stones
or debris from clogging pump.
8. Clean or replace foot valve
9. Remove the inlet cover; inspect impeller and inlet for clogs
Use a strainer at the end of the inlet to prevent large
stones or debris from clogging pump
10. Replace impeller
Use a strainer at the end of the inlet to prevent large stones
or debris from damaging impeller
1. Remove priming plug
Inspect o-ring for damage, replace plug if damaged
Reinstall priming plug
2. Remove inlet cover
Reseat the o-ring
With inlet flat against the pump body, install all 4 bolts hand
tight; then tighten each bolt 1/4 turn in succession until
torque reaches 100-130 in-lbs
3. Tighten engine mounting bolts to 40-60 in-lbs
4. Replace pump seal
5. Replace all o-rings
